What did Pickney’s Treaty provide for Americans?
Dennis_Churaev [7]

The Pinckney Treaty, officially called the Treaty of San Lorenzo, was signed by the United States and Spain on October 27, 1795, to end a dispute between the two countries over land settlement and Mississippi River trade.
